GENE - CHEMICAL INTERACTIONS REPORT

RGD ID: 733100
Species: Homo sapiens
RGD Object: Gene
Symbol: BCL2
Name: BCL2 apoptosis regulator
Acc ID: CHEBI:30145
Term: lithium atom
Definition: An alkali metal atom that has formula Li.
Chemical ID: MESH:D008094
Note: Use of the qualifier "multiple interactions" designates that the annotated interaction is comprised of a complex set of reactions and/or regulatory events, possibly involving additional chemicals and/or gene products.
Object SymbolQualifierEvidenceWithReferenceSourceNotesOriginal Reference(s)
BCL2multiple interactionsEXP 6480464CTD[Lithium Chloride results in increased abundance of Lithium] promotes the reaction [Paraquat results in increased expression of BCL2 mRNA]; [Lithium Chloride results in increased abundance of Lithium] which results in increased expression of BCL2 mRNA; [Lithium Chloride results in increased abundance of Lithium] which results in increased expression of BCL2 protein; [Paraquat co-treated with [Lithium Chloride results in increased abundance of Lithium]] results in increased expression of BCL2 protein; Lithium inhibits the reaction [Ethanol results in decreased expression of BCL2 mRNA]PMID:21878650 PMID:26074776
BCL2increases expressionISOBcl2 (Rattus norvegicus)6480464CTDLithium results in increased expression of BCL2; Lithium results in increased expression of BCL2 mRNA; Lithium results in increased expression of BCL2 proteinPMID:10762662 PMID:15581403 PMID:16288908
BCL2multiple interactionsISOBcl2 (Rattus norvegicus)6480464CTDLithium inhibits the reaction [APP protein alternative form results in decreased expression of BCL2 protein]; Lithium inhibits the reaction [Cadmium results in decreased expression of BCL2 protein]; Lithium inhibits the reaction [Methamphetamine results in decreased expression of BCL2 protein]; Lithium inhibits the reaction [Morphine results in decreased expression of BCL2 mRNA]PMID:10762662 PMID:18976035 PMID:19149911 PMID:20455018
